I have a 225 gallon 72x24x30. The stand is steel powder coated and in great condition but the stand is only 30” tall. I’m familiar with stand heights. This is going into a room with 20 ft ceilings and I want to make it higher. I’m planning on making a platform out of 2x8 double the side walls and 3/4 birch on top. Does that seem ok to do to make a platform under the steel stand?

I did similar with a wood stand. Created a 2x8 platform to give the tank more presence in the room. I’d drill through the bottom of the metal stand and secure it good with SS screws.
